What are the most important terms in crypto vocabulary?

Here are some key terms you should know: 1. Blockchain: A decentralized digital ledger that records all transactions across multiple computers. 2. Cryptocurrency: Digital or virtual currency that uses cryptography for security and operates independently of a central bank. 3. Bitcoin: The first and most well-known cryptocurrency, created by an anonymous person or group known as Satoshi Nakamoto. 4. Altcoin: Any cryptocurrency other than Bitcoin. Examples include Ethereum, Ripple, and Litecoin. 5. Wallet: A digital wallet that allows users to store, send, and receive cryptocurrencies. 6. Mining: The process of validating and adding new transactions to the blockchain by solving complex mathematical problems. These are just a few of the important terms in the crypto vocabulary. HODL: A term derived from a misspelling of 'hold,' referring to the act of holding onto cryptocurrencies instead of selling them. 2. FUD: Fear, Uncertainty, and Doubt. It describes the negative sentiment or misinformation that can affect the cryptocurrency market. 3. ICO: Initial Coin Offering. It is a fundraising method where new cryptocurrencies are sold to investors before they are listed on exchanges. 4. Whale: A term used to describe individuals or entities that hold a significant amount of a particular cryptocurrency. 5. Pump and Dump: A fraudulent practice where the price of a cryptocurrency is artificially inflated, followed by a sudden sell-off. Remember, these terms are just the tip of the iceberg! - bnjv minOct 14, 2022 · 4 years agoCrypto vocabulary can be overwhelming, but don't worry, I've got you covered! Here are some important terms you should know: 1. FOMO: Fear Of Missing Out. It refers to the anxiety of missing out on potential profits in the cryptocurrency market. 2. ATH: All-Time High. It represents the highest price a cryptocurrency has ever reached. 3. DApp: Decentralized Application. It is an application that runs on a decentralized network, like the blockchain. 4. Exchange: A platform where users can buy, sell, and trade cryptocurrencies. 5. Bull Market: A market condition where prices are rising, indicating optimism and positive sentiment.
